I caught a glimpse of one on the street two days ago, down in st lucie county, FL, not sure if they've been officially released, but this guy was cruising in one, they're ok I guess. not a mustang fan, and while this one is nice cuz it stands out, it wont be in a few years, it'll just be as commonplace as the mustang is now, unfortunately.
- Dave